- The concept of barbed wire was first introduced in the late 19th century, revolutionizing the way land was fenced in the American West. Its adoption for horse fencing, however, was not immediate due to the perceived danger to the animals. But over time, with design improvements and a better understanding of its benefits, barbed wire has become a popular choice for horse owners.

When choosing welded wire fencing, it is important to consider the gauge of the wire. The gauge refers to the thickness of the wire, with lower gauge numbers indicating thicker wire. For most applications, a gauge of 14 or 16 is sufficient, providing a good balance of strength and flexibility. However, for applications requiring extra durability, a lower gauge wire, such as 12 or 10, may be preferred.

- The quality of steel wire used also impacts the price. Higher grade steel wires, with better tensile strength and durability, generally command a higher price but offer superior performance and longevity. The thickness or gauge of the wire, known as the wire diameter, also affects the cost. Thicker wires are stronger but more expensive, while thinner wires may be less sturdy but more economical.

- Barbed wire, first patented in the late 19th century, revolutionized agriculture in the American West. With the expansion of the frontier, land was abundant but fences were not. Traditional wooden fencing was expensive and labor-intensive, making large-scale farming challenging. The invention of barbed wire, however, changed this dynamic. A single 1 roll, stretching for miles, could be erected at a fraction of the cost and time compared to traditional fencing. It allowed farmers to efficiently demarcate their land, protecting crops from wandering livestock and marking territorial boundaries.
